Banking Options Beyond Paysafecard
Paysafecard is excellent for deposits, but you cannot withdraw winnings to it. Every casino requires an alternative withdrawal method. The fastest options are e-wallets like PayPal, Skrill, and Neteller. In our tests, e-wallet withdrawals cleared in under 24 hours across all ten operators. Debit card withdrawals took 2-3 working days on average. Bank transfers were the slowest, taking up to 5 working days at some sites.
Modern open banking APIs, such as those used by Trustly and Pay by Bank, are changing the landscape. These services allow instant deposits and withdrawals directly from your bank account without needing a card or e-wallet. The security is strong because you authenticate through your banking app. For players who already use Paysafecard for anonymity, open banking offers a middle ground: fast transactions without sharing your card details with the casino.
